Grant MacEwan - Dr. John Walter Grant MacEwan, known as Grant MacEwan, (August 12 1902–June 15 2000) was a farmer, Professor at the University of Saskatchewan, Dean of Agriculture at the University of Manitoba, Mayor of Calgary and both a Member of the Legislative Assembly (MLA) and Lieutenant Governor of Alberta, Canada. TD Canada Trust Tower, Calgary - TD Canada Trust Tower is an office tower in Calgary, Alberta. Located at 421 7th Avenue SW, it stands at 162 m or 40 storeys tall and was completed in 1991.
